**St. Elizabeth Healthcare – Edgewood (Approximately 10 miles from 41092)**
St. Elizabeth Healthcare in Edgewood, a flagship hospital in the region, is a significant player in hypertension management. The hospital boasts a commendable four-star rating from the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), indicating a generally high level of quality and patient satisfaction. This rating reflects positively on the hospital's adherence to established protocols and its commitment to patient safety.
The hospital's emergency room (ER) wait times are a crucial factor for patients experiencing hypertensive crises. While specific real-time data fluctuates, St. Elizabeth Healthcare generally reports wait times that are within the regional average. This is important because prompt treatment in the ER can be life-saving for individuals experiencing severe hypertension.
St. Elizabeth's has a dedicated cardiology department and a comprehensive heart and vascular institute. These centers offer specialized care for hypertension-related complications, such as heart failure, stroke, and kidney disease. The institute provides advanced diagnostic tools, including cardiac catheterization and echocardiography, allowing for precise assessments of cardiovascular health.
Telehealth services are increasingly important for chronic disease management, and St. Elizabeth Healthcare has expanded its telehealth offerings. Patients with hypertension can access virtual consultations with cardiologists and other specialists, enabling them to monitor their blood pressure and receive medication adjustments remotely. This is particularly beneficial for patients in rural areas or those with mobility limitations. The hospital also offers remote patient monitoring programs, where patients can transmit their blood pressure readings and other vital signs to their healthcare providers for ongoing assessment.
**University of Cincinnati Medical Center (Approximately 20 miles from 41092)**
The University of Cincinnati Medical Center, a major academic medical center, is another option for residents near 41092. The hospital's CMS star rating is a solid three stars, indicating a good level of care, but with room for improvement. The hospital's size and complexity can sometimes lead to longer wait times in the ER, but it is important to note that this hospital is a Level 1 trauma center.
The University of Cincinnati Medical Center is known for its advanced cardiovascular care. The hospital's Heart, Lung, and Vascular Institute provides specialized services for patients with complex cardiovascular conditions. The institute offers cutting-edge treatments, including minimally invasive procedures and advanced surgical techniques.
The hospital has a robust telehealth program, offering virtual consultations, remote monitoring, and chronic disease management programs. Telehealth enables patients to access specialists and receive ongoing support from the comfort of their homes. The hospital's telehealth services are especially valuable for patients with hypertension who need frequent monitoring and medication adjustments.
**Mercy Health – Anderson Hospital (Approximately 25 miles from 41092)**
Mercy Health – Anderson Hospital is another option for patients in the 41092 area. The hospital has a solid three-star CMS rating. ER wait times are generally within the regional average.
Mercy Health – Anderson Hospital has a cardiology department that provides comprehensive care for patients with hypertension and other cardiovascular conditions. The hospital offers a range of diagnostic and treatment services, including stress tests, echocardiograms, and cardiac catheterization.
Telehealth services are available at Mercy Health – Anderson Hospital. Patients can access virtual consultations with specialists and participate in remote monitoring programs. This allows patients to receive convenient and timely care.

**Specialty Centers: Addressing Complications**
Hypertension can lead to serious complications, including heart failure, stroke, and kidney disease. Patients with these complications may need specialized care from dedicated centers. The hospitals mentioned above have cardiology departments and heart and vascular institutes that offer comprehensive care for these conditions.
